Core Gameplay Loop
In Tower of Tomes, a single book slides horizontally across the top of your current stack. Your only action is to tap or click at the right instant to release it. If the book lands squarely on the stack, the tower grows taller. If it overhangs too far, the stack may wobble or topple. This straightforward mechanic creates a tense rhythm of anticipation and release.
Physics-Driven Challenge
The game simulates realistic weight and balance. As the tower rises, each book’s placement affects the center of gravity. A slightly off-center book might be supported by the ones below, but too much imbalance leads to a collapse. This physics layer ensures that no two sessions play the same way, encouraging you to adapt your technique with every attempt.
Visual Design & Focus
The interface is intentionally clean and minimal. Books are rendered in soft, distinct colors, and the background remains uncluttered. This design choice helps you concentrate entirely on the sliding motion and the stack’s stability. There are no distracting animations or menus, allowing the core challenge to remain front and center.
Progression & Replay Value
Your score increases with each successfully placed book. The only goal is to beat your previous height record. Because the physics can produce unpredictable outcomes, each new game feels like a fresh puzzle. This simple progression loop makes it easy to pick up for a few minutes and hard to put down when you are close to a new personal best.
